Lifespinner sacrifices three Spirits to tutor any Legendary Spirit directly onto the battlefield — no mana cost, no delay. Five mana for a tap ability is steep, but the payoff is putting a bomb into play for free, and in Spirit tribal that cost is rarely a roadblock.

Commander is where Lifespinner actually does work — Spirit tribal lists have the density of sacrifice fodder to make the tutor repeatable, and fetching a Legendary Spirit like Yosei, the Morning Star or Iname, Death Aspect directly into play can end games. In Legacy and Vintage, Lifespinner is too slow and too narrow to see play; the formats demand interaction at instant speed, not a five-mana tap ability with a three-creature price tag. Modern is the same story — the card simply doesn't compete with what those formats are doing on turn five.

At $0.34, Lifespinner is deep bulk — you're picking it up out of a commons box, not tracking it down. Demand is narrow enough that the price is unlikely to climb unless a high-profile Spirit commander drives renewed interest in the tribe.
